Top Roblox Multiplayer Horror Games to Play

When it comes to roblox multiplayer horror games, the options are vast, and some truly stand out from the crowd. Here are a few of the must-plays:

  1. Piggy – A blend of mystery and horror, this game lets players escape from a monster while solving riddles. The thrill lies in both the puzzle-solving and the anticipation of being hunted.
  2. The Mimic – A psychological horror game that’s made waves for its atmospheric tension and intricate storylines. As players navigate haunted environments, they encounter terrifying entities that keep them on edge.
  3. Horror Night – This game emphasizes teamwork like no other. Players must work together to survive a night filled with increasingly daunting tasks and heart-stopping scares.
  4. Dead silence – Players are immersed in a dark and claustrophobic atmosphere while unraveling the mystery of a town shunned by its past. The combination of audio and visual horror makes every moment chilling.
  5. Identity Fraud – A unique twist where players must navigate through a maze, avoiding monstrous beings, while piecing together their identities and the broader narrative.

What’s fascinating about these games is how they leverage audio cues, stunning visuals, and complex narratives to deliver an experience that is both entertaining and hair-raising.

Safety and Guidelines for Playing Horror Games

As thrilling as Roblox multiplayer horror games can be, it’s essential to be aware of safety aspects. It’s advisable for players to read guidelines and community rules before diving in. Mindfulness about in-game behavior is crucial. Players should respect each other’s space and privacy, even during a scream-fest.

Also, parents may want to involve themselves in gameplay sessions with younger gamers, discussing what’s happening and mitigating any potential fears that can linger after gaming. With appropriate boundaries and communication, horror gaming can remain a fun and thrilling bonding experience without crossing into uncomfortable territory.

Finally, familiarizing oneself with the report and block features within Roblox can help maintain a healthy environment, ensuring that the gaming experience remains enjoyable for everyone.
